Latest Patents

Higashimori holds a patent for a communication system, communication method, and program. This communication system includes multiple transmission devices, a setting server that receives instructions to change data related to the setting of a data network, and a control server that manages the control processes related to the transmission devices and the data network. The system is designed to construct a customer control network using a second transmission device as a relay when connected by an optical transmission line. This innovative approach allows for efficient data network construction and management.
